Semantic code + doc router built on real embeddings, HNSW vector search, and AST code parsing.
Named after Pyxis — the mariner's compass constellation. Navigate your codebase, docs, rules, and commands by meaning, not keywords.

Returns an EmbedFn backed by @huggingface/transformers. Defaults to nomic-ai/nomic-embed-text-v1.5. Downloads once, runs locally, no API key needed.
Hash-based deterministic embeddings for testing. No model download. Not semantic — use only in tests.
Recursively scans a directory for .md, .mdc, .txt files. Extracts descriptions from YAML frontmatter or the first heading. Returns Route[] ready for addMany.
Recursively scans a directory for TypeScript, JavaScript, and Rust source files. Uses the TypeScript Compiler API and regex to extract functions, classes, interfaces, types, and structs as individual routes with path:line references.
Pyxis ships as an MCP server exposing a single pyxis_search tool. Wire it into any MCP-compatible AI assistant and it will search your index on demand — warm across the session, no cold-start per query.
You ask a question
→ AI calls pyxis_search("your topic")
→ Server queries the index (BM25 + HNSW, already warm)
→ Returns top N symbols/docs with path:line references
→ AI reads only the specific files it needs
